The denominator is the average value of all the corporations real and tangible personal property owned or rented and used during the taxable year to produce business income. The property factor is a fraction. Answer: Apportioning trades or businesses (including pass-through entities) that use a special formula under CCR sections 25137-1 to -14 must use the single-sales factor to apportion its business income to California except for those that derive more than 50% of their gross business receipts from QBAs. If the entire group has 50% or less of its gross business receipts from one or more qualified activities, all taxpayer members of the group must use the single-sales factor formula.
